BRIEF: Eight agencies fight almond hull fire at Patterson dairy
Feb 15, 2012 (The Modesto Bee - McClatchy-Tribune Information Services via COMTEX) --
A fire broke out in a pile of almond hulls at a dairy east of Patterson Wednesday morning, resulting in a blaze that took eight agencies about two hours to extinguish.
According to the Mountain View Fire Department, the fire broke out around 11 a.m. Dampened by the recent rainfall, the almond hulls got hot and started smouldering.
Firefighters called for other agencies to bring water tenders to the site, since there is no piped supply to the area.
The fire spread to two other piles before it was extinguished about 1 p.m., but no buildings were damaged or injuries reported.
